2003 Sportsman 700. 4x4 switch works perfectly.............But in 2 wheel drive if you spin the rear wheels slowly as on ice, the front diff slams in and out of 4 wheel as the rear's spin???? Why is it locking one or both front wheels if the rears are spinning free. When you switch it into 4 wheel drive, it goes in and stays in without probs.

Try changing the Hilliary,s awd fluid,does that ATV have the dual hub Hilliary system or the single front diff Hilliary set up? Old or dirty fluid will can cause the awd system to have a mind of its own.

your bike has the hillard fornt end w/ the roller cage set up and no hubs. you would be changing the fluid in the front end. if your front end is slaming into awd, you will be replacing the roller cage for sure as it breaks easily if your wheels are spinning and the awd engages. imo

On the newer single locking front diff system the diff oil is the Polaris Hillary awd fluid (not regular diff gear oil) on the locking hub system the awd fliud goes in both front hubs but the diff takes normal gear oil. Sounds like you have the locking diff set up so make sure you buy the right awd fluid because the locking hub fluid is different.
